    My maltipoo hair is thinning out he is 3 months old. I give him baths at home and blow dry his hair could this be causing the problem?

    • @thedoggroomerreviewchannel7265
      @thedoggroomerreviewchannel7265  5 років тому +1

      Hello Roxanne;
      Thank you so much for your question. No, giving your dog a bath at home (granted you are using puppy shampoo) and blow drying should not be thinning their hair out. This is actually incredibly crucial to expose your puppy to grooming practices to ensure they understand grooming is a chore they must undergo often. Puppies do loose their "puppy hair, and transition to their adult eventually" but I believe 3 months is too young for this to happen (typically this occurs at the 6 months mark. However; often if dogs aren't exposed to a lot of sun it may take longer). I would recommend contacting your vet with this concern because it is not normal and they may be able to figure out what the underlining issue.

    Hi Nicole, I will be getting my new Maltipoo in a week, he will be about 6 weeks when he comes home, how often should I groom him, and what should I be doing to take cares of his fur at such a young age?

    • @thedoggroomerreviewchannel7265
      @thedoggroomerreviewchannel7265  5 років тому +1

      Hello Reema
      You want to start bathing him now, and using your blow dryer on no heat to acclimate him to grooming. In addition, you want to purchase a non-abrasive slicker brush to brush him out while bathing him and in-between every few days. You do not want to bring him into a professional groomer until he is 16 weeks which is when he will have all his shots. I hope that helped. If you have anymore questions feel free to ask them there.
